How to Spot the Best Electric Bike Backpack in a Crowded Market
Choosing the right backpack can feel overwhelming. Here’s a simple 3-step process to cut through the noise:
- Assess your ride needs: Do you commute daily, or do you go for longer weekend rides? This affects capacity and features.
- Check the battery: Look for batteries that last at least 3-4 hours or can recharge your devices multiple times. Longer-lasting batteries mean you can ride further without worrying about power loss, but they often come with increased weight and cost. Balancing capacity with portability is key.
- Prioritize security and durability: Anti-theft zippers, RFID protection, and water-resistant fabrics matter. Test the straps for comfort. Keep in mind that a more secure backpack might add weight or complexity, so consider your riding style and environment. For example, daily commuters benefit from quick-access security features, whereas mountain bikers prioritize ruggedness and waterproofing to handle rough conditions.
By understanding your riding habits and environment, you can identify which features are non-negotiable and which ones are nice-to-have. This approach helps you avoid overspending on unnecessary tech or sacrificing comfort for extra security. Remember, the best backpack is one that aligns with your specific needs, ensuring you don’t compromise safety or comfort for the sake of advanced features.

Latest Innovation Trends in Electric Bike Backpacks
The scene is buzzing with new tech. Bluetooth connectivity lets you monitor battery levels or get theft alerts straight from your phone. Some backpacks even have sensors to track hydration or environmental conditions.
Manufacturers now use eco-friendly fabrics, blending sustainability with durability. Modular designs let you customize storage or add removable components for different rides. These innovations mean your backpack not only carries your gear but also enhances your riding experience.

What to Expect Price-Wise and Material Choices
Electric bike backpacks range in price from about $50 to over $300. Budget models focus on basic storage and water resistance, while premium options pack smart tech and high-capacity batteries.
The materials matter too. Waterproof nylon or recycled polyester are common, offering durability and eco-friendliness. Lighter fabrics reduce overall weight, making your ride less tiring.
For example, a commuter might prefer a lightweight, eco-friendly model costing around $100, while a tech enthusiast might splurge on a $250+ backpack with advanced sensors and fast-charging ports.
Your Burning Questions About Electric Bike Backpacks, Answered
Are electric bike backpacks waterproof? Many are water-resistant, some fully waterproof. Always check the specs before buying.
How long do the batteries last? Typically, 3-6 hours of power, enough for most commutes or long rides. Some models can recharge devices multiple times.
Can I charge my phone while riding? Yes, most include USB ports. Just plug in and keep riding—power on the go.
Are they secure? Look for anti-theft zippers, RFID-blocking pockets, and reflective elements for safety at night.
How much do they cost? From $50 to $300+, based on features and tech level. Decide what features matter most to your riding style.
